Packed and thriving despite disruptive Canada Line subway construction outside, Chef Andrey Durbach and partner Chris Stewart are clearly doing something very right inside. Simple and unfussy both in decor and classic bistro fare, standouts include onion pie, rich foie gras parfait, steak frites with a quartet of sauces to choose from, and a sublime trout with green beans almandine. Great prix-fixe menu under $30. Exclusively French wine list is both elegant and accessibly priced, and desserts are a big oui.
